My Buying Guides on Sapporo Ichiban Instant Ramen
Why I Choose Sapporo Ichiban
When I look for instant ramen, I want something that is quick, satisfying, and reliable in flavor. Sapporo Ichiban stands out to me because it has a classic taste, a good noodle texture, and a variety of flavors that make it easy for me to keep in my pantry. I also like that it feels like a dependable comfort food rather than just a last-minute meal.
What I Look for Before Buying
Before I buy Sapporo Ichiban Instant Ramen, I always check a few things. First, I look at the flavor type, since I may want something mild and savory or something richer and more seasoned. I also pay attention to the package size, because sometimes I want a single serving and other times I prefer a multi-pack for better value. For me, the noodle style matters too, since I like noodles that stay pleasantly chewy after cooking.
Flavor Options I Consider
One of the reasons I enjoy buying Sapporo Ichiban is the variety. I can choose from flavors like chicken, miso, soy sauce, and other regional-style options depending on what I am craving. If I want a simple and familiar taste, I usually go with a classic flavor. If I want something more interesting, I look for specialty versions that give me a stronger broth or a more layered seasoning profile.
How I Judge the Noodle Quality
For me, the noodles are just as important as the broth. I prefer ramen that holds its shape well and does not turn mushy too quickly. Sapporo Ichiban usually gives me a satisfying bite, which makes the meal feel more filling. When I buy ramen, I want noodles that can handle a few extra minutes without losing their texture, and that is something I keep in mind with this brand.
Value for Money
I always compare price and quantity before I buy. Sapporo Ichiban often feels like a good value because I can get a dependable meal without spending much. If I am shopping for everyday meals or stocking up, I usually look for bulk packs since they help me save money over time. For me, the best purchase is one that balances taste, portion size, and price.
Ingredients and Nutrition
When I am choosing ramen, I also check the ingredient list and nutrition label. I like to know how much sodium is in each serving and whether the flavor packet includes ingredients I want to avoid. If I am trying to make a lighter meal, I may add vegetables, eggs, or tofu to make it more balanced. That way, I can enjoy the ramen while still making it work for my routine.
